Hi

I have just put a Coopers pale ale down and used the kit int yeast that came with it. I had a normal yeast (reg coopers not international) in the fridge so I chucked that in also.

Is this ok?
Will it make any difference by putting both yeasts in?

Probably better for it IMO

I have recently learnt that the one 6g pack of yeast is well under what you really need to ferment your beer

Google yeast pitching calculator. Mr Malty has one that gives volumes for dry, liquid and slurry. Haven't used it in practise but it does open the eyes as to the insufficient quantities of dry yeast in the kits.... unless you want to brew with an OG of 1.030.
